substantivo

  1. 1

    An act or process which applies color.

  2. 2

    Any substance used to give color.

    Our cookies contain no artificial flavorings or colorings.

    The Department of Health and Human Services and the Food and Drug Administration announced on Tuesday a series of measures to phase out eight artificial food dyes and colorings from America's food supply by the end of next year. […] The proposal also outlined a commitment for companies to supply food for school lunches that does not include artificial dyes or coloring.

  3. 3

    The appearance as to color.

    The Rolands, both U.S.-educated lawyers with faculty positions in the national law school, are olive skinned, with the coloring of some Italians or Sephardic Jews.

  4. 4

    A disguise or discoloration.

  5. 5

    An assignment of a color to each vertex of a graph, usually such that no two vertices connected by an edge are given the same color.
